testland/mutant-survival-triage

Normalizes a surviving-mutant record across StrykerJS, PIT, mutmut, and Mull into one shape, classifies why it survived (missing case, weak assertion, equivalent mutant, unreachable code, flaky killer), applies per-mutator heuristics for conditional-boundary, arithmetic-operator, statement-removal, and constant mutations, and drafts the specific test that would kill it. Includes the full read-only investigation workflow: take a mutation report (Stryker JSON / PIT XML / mutmut output / Mull JSON) plus the repo at the same commit, read each survivor's mutated line and covering tests, classify, and propose - never auto-rewriting tests. Treats equivalence as a judgment call, because deciding whether a mutant is equivalent to the original is undecidable in general, so a residual survivor rate is expected rather than a defect. Use when a mutation run has finished and the report lists surviving mutants (typically 5+) that nobody has yet explained or turned into concrete test cases.
